MessageBox输出提示
时间: 2023-08-26 18:51:57 浏览: 44
您好!如果您需要在C++中使用MessageBox输出提示,可以按照以下方式进行操作:
```cpp
#include <Windows.h>
int main() {
MessageBox(NULL, "这是一个提示消息框!", "提示", MB_OK);
return 0;
}
```
以上代码中,我们包含了`Windows.h`头文件,该头文件中定义了MessageBox函数。然后,在main函数中调用MessageBox函数,传入相应的参数。第一个参数为窗口句柄,可以传入NULL表示使用默认桌面窗口。第二个参数为要显示的消息文本,可以自定义。第三个参数为消息框的标题文本,也可以自定义。最后一个参数为消息框的样式,这里使用了MB_OK表示只有一个确定按钮。
当您运行该代码时,会弹出一个消息框显示您设置的提示文本和标题。希望能对您有所帮助!如果还有其他问题,请随时提问。
相关问题
messagebox怎么输出字符串
在messagebox中输出字符串,可以使用messagebox.show()函数。
例如:
```
import tkinter.messagebox as messagebox
messagebox.showinfo("提示", "这是一条提示信息!")
```
这样就可以在messagebox中输出字符串"这是一条提示信息!"。其中,"提示"为messagebox的标题。
python系统提示框实现输出信息含参数变量
要在Python中实现一个带参数变量的系统提示框,可以使用字符串格式化来构造消息。具体实现步骤如下:
1. 定义需要输出的消息,包括参数变量,例如:
```
message = "文件 {} 已经成功保存到目录 {} 中。"
```
这里使用了两个参数变量 `{}`,分别表示文件名和目录名。
2. 使用字符串格式化将参数变量替换为具体的值,例如:
```
filename = "data.txt"
directory = "/home/user/data"
output_message = message.format(filename, directory)
```
这里使用了字符串的 `format()` 方法来将 `message` 中的参数变量替换为具体的值,生成一个新的字符串 `output_message`。
3. 使用系统提示框输出消息,例如:
```
import tkinter as tk
from tkinter import messagebox
root = tk.Tk()
root.withdraw()
messagebox.showinfo("提示", output_message)
```
这里使用了 `tkinter` 库中的 `messagebox` 函数来创建一个系统提示框,其中第一个参数为提示框的标题,第二个参数为要输出的消息。最后调用 `showinfo()` 方法将消息输出到提示框中。
注意:这里使用了 `root.withdraw()` 方法来隐藏主窗口,避免在输出提示框时出现闪烁。如果不需要隐藏主窗口,则可以省略这一步。